These two cards were really simple to create I stamped out the vinyl stamp 10 times, 5 for each card, and I used Versafine Onyx Black Pigment ink as it always gives a good deep black solid impression :D I then laid them out roughly how I had planned in my head, and although odd numbers generally look better, I felt like they need to be a bit closer together, so I cut one in half, and put half at the top and half at the bottom to give the illusion that I stamped and cut out 6 LPs :D For the sentiment, I used the Happy Birthday from the stamp set, and to customise it I used my DYMO labeller to complete my sentiment, I LOVE this labeller, its really old, as it's my Dads, but it uses the narrower tape (6mm) and I think this works soooo well for cards!!! :D :D :D

For the background, I used Dusty Concord and Seedless Preserves Distress Inks to lightly blend in some colour, I then used Lulu Lavender Memento ink and a variety of the stamps from the set to add some subtle detail to the ink blending, I love how you can use the ends of the hair from the girl stamp to add some fun texture :D I added a few splashes to the background using some watered down Distress Ink and a small paintbrush...
